UAE: Some schools to close for week-long autumn break, gear up for Diwali

Campuses are preparing to usher in the festive season, when students will be attending classes dressed up in bright colours and traditional Diwali clothes

Published: Wed 12 Oct 2022, 4:32 PM Last updated: Wed 12 Oct 2022, 5:31 PM

Several UAE schools are headed for a weeklong mid-term break next week.

Some will be off for five days, while others plan to close for only a couple of days, from October 19 to 21. Several Indian schools will also have a longer holiday to mark the festival of Diwali, which falls on October 24.

Many campuses have already conducted their internal and periodic exams in September and early October, as they race against a packed calendar before the holidays.

Gemma Thornley, secondary principal at GEMS Wellington Academy – Al Khail, said: “Many of our students are getting ready to take organised trips and embrace new experiences. Our secondary football academy squad will be heading to Barcelona to compete in the World School Games for under-13 and 15s, while our Year 5 and 6 students will head on a two-day camp in Umm Al Quwain."

Others have been busy preparing for festivities on their campuses.
